NEW LONDON, CT — Welcome to 11 Mott Ave, your perfect beach residence located in the private community of Neptune Park. It is not often that a house like this becomes available. As you walk onto the front porch and look at the ocean (Long Island Sound), you will know you are home.

Features:

When you enter the first floor of this fully updated comfortable home you will enjoy the hardwood floors, high ceilings, new windows, two stone fireplaces and so much more. The living room and dining room are comfortable places to relax or dine with family and friends.

The updated kitchen features newer cabinets, granite counter tops and an eat-in area. There is also a laundry area located on the first floor, as well as a half bath.

The second floor has four bedrooms, three of which offer great views of the ocean, while the master bedroom has an updated full bathroom. A second full bathroom, which is also updated, completes the second floor.

The third floor offers two additional large bedrooms and a third full bathroom. This home also has an amazing private beach across the street from the front door, and does not require flood insurance.

Many of the furnishings are negotiable with the sale, and the home is conveniently located near the Cross Sound Ferry. The gentle sea breeze wafting through your window will waken your senses as the distant bellow of the ferry horn greets you while you descend to the kitchen to fix your morning coffee.

New London's transportation hub is about two and a half hours by train to New York City or under an hour drive to TF Greene Airport. Enjoy the varied restaurants, galleries and events of Connecticut's hippest little city.

Originally built in 1909, the home is situated to maximize the light and sea views. All upgrades to accommodate 21st century living have been thoughtfully done so the original beauty has been preserved.
